"Elkos" company even though was not pre-qualified for the privatization of 75% of the assets of Telecom, will compete again, but this time not alone. Its officials did not announce the name of the company with which they have started to cooperate, but they aim to take shares more than the Government has, it means more than 25%.

On the other hand, the statement of Minister of Economic Development Besim Beqaj, that they are not nor under the time neither the financial pressure to privatize Telecom, seems not to be true.
Officials of "Elkos" prove the contrary, and experts say that the fact they want to complete this process in less than four months, this is budgetary pressure anyway.
Bekim Abazaj, project manager in "Elkos" says they will compete anyway as they have legal option and will announce the name of the company in early September.
According to him, they will not have 75% of the shares as they have aimed but they hope not to have fewer shares than the Government.
Abazaj: We will have more shares than the Government
"Of course, we will have a greater percentage, but not as we have aimed to have 75 percent.
We will aim more than the Government, but depends on how partners will enable us, he said.
While the experts of economic issues say that these kinds of agreements should be explained whether they are a concession or what kind of agreements are?!
Ibrahim Rexhepi, executive director of STRAS, says the Government by selling the Telecom spends its resources to participate as significant factor in the market.
"It is the matter of budget problems, but also of problems with macro-financial stability, but there is also another problem. It will be sold, the money will be spent and then will appear the same problems again ", he said.
On the other hand, the minister Besimi Beqaj has requested a few extra days before the decision for pre-qualification, puts is doubt the lack of time pressure.
Otherwise, a few days ago, the Evaluation Committee has prequalified five companies for the privatization of 75% of the assets of Telecom, disqualifying three others, among them also the "Elkos" company as the only local competitor since the beginning of the process. / T.GASHI
